Kia India unveiled a teaser for its upcoming hybrid SUV and has opened bookings for the three‑row version today. The move signals fresh competition in India's burgeoning SUV market.

First Glimpse of the Hybrid SUV
Kia India showcased its forthcoming hybrid SUV at a midnight launch event, featuring a 2.0‑litre turbocharged engine paired with a 48‑volt mild‑Hybrid system. The model will be the brand's first three‑row SUV for the Indian market, targeting larger families.
Booking Process and Early Incentives
Bookings are now live on Kia’s official website and authorized dealer networks. The initial 10,000 customers will enjoy up to ₹1.5 lakh in reward points and priority delivery.
Historical Background
Since entering India in 2019, Kia has built a strong foothold with models such as the Sonet, Seltos and Sportage. Their success has emboldened the company to venture into larger, premium‑segment vehicles.
